> >> 3) IIgs maximum RAM - banks $00 .. $7F are specified as RAM range.
> >> This makes exactly 8MB. But the manuals keep saying 8.25MB. What is
> >> the truth and where those 256KB came from?
> >
> > Anything saying 8.25 MB is simply wrong. The correct figure is 8.125 MB
> > (8 MB plus 128 KB).
> >
> > The extra 128 KB is the "slow" memory in banks $E0 and $E1.
> >
> 
> Isn't there another 128KB of RAM dedicated to the sound generation chip?

Yes, but it isn't memory mapped into the CPU's address space, so it
doesn't really count.
